Our study shows an association between hemoglobin levels on discharge and change in quality of life scores from pre- to postoperatively in patients over 65 yr old after primary hip arthroplasty. Patients with lower hemoglobin on discharge consistently reported less improvement or, indeed, worsening of SF-36 and FACT-Anemia scores ... grimsby online cz

WebWe concluded that substantial recovery of Hb occurs between day 7 and day 28 post-operatively. Complete recovery of Hb may be delayed beyond day 56 due to development … Web14 Jun 2004 · The authors concluded that low preoperative hemoglobin substantially increases the risk for death and serious morbidity [ 24 ]. High Risk Procedures / Increased Bleeding Risk Do not recommence at full-dose until at least 48 hours post-procedure 5. Consider prophylactic LMWH, commenced 6-12 hours post-op based on patient’s thromboembolic risk and bleeding risk.

WebPost-operative Haemoglobin guidelines Policy Patients who have undergone surgical repair of fractured Neck of Femur should have their post-operative haemoglobin maintained above 90g/L, and above 100g/L in those with a history of ischaemic heart disease.
